Title of article :
Synthesis and characterization of new catalysts formed by direct incorporation of heteropolyacids into organized mesoporous silica

Abstract :
The direct incorporation of Keggin-type heteropolyacid H3PW12O40 (PW) in a mesoporous organized silica molecular sieve during the synthesis was studied. The synthesis of silica-organized materials containing heteropolyacid was carried out in acidic media either by associating a non-ionic/cationic surfactants or just a non-ionic surfactant. The decomposition temperature of solids containing PW and prepared with TX100/CTMA, Tergitol 15-S-12 and Tween 60 starts at 130, 115 and 135 °C, respectively. The BET surface area of these solids is measured to be 892, 735 and 787 m2/g, respectively. Their pore diameters are equal to 31, 24 and 34 إ, respectively.
